Well i just got my iraggi 200 amp alt and my powermaster batts. currently waiting on my btl 18's and my 3000 watt amps from sundown. i just got done drawing up my wall and i was wondering if you guys thought that it would work. My btls are 18's fully loaded and ima run 3000 watts to each. the wall is 12.14ft3 after displacement tuned to 31.18hz.

I would be carefull with it untill you learn the limits of the system, the subz should really move in that box, which is good for cooling, but you gotta becarefull not to over excurt the woofer since you have a good size box the back pressure is reduced.

nothing wrong with the size IMO, I just wanted you to be carefull untill you figured out your limits, your box is right inline with Fi's recomend sizing, your just feeding them more than RMS ratings, so I just wanted you to be carefull with it when you first fired it up.
